Output e08d68487e79c67b3c68b5ff8af55e5d526de224fbe277d5c4273b39f5ca0bd9:0

value
6972005066285
script pubkey
OP_0 OP_PUSHBYTES_20 17be83b0de74802706fda86503a9480cc111c185
address
tb1qz7lg8vx7wjqzwpha4pjs822gpnq3rsv9gsaht6
transaction
e08d68487e79c67b3c68b5ff8af55e5d526de224fbe277d5c4273b39f5ca0bd9
confirmations
175849
spent
true